How To Fix BRAIN771 - Scheduling a job is only possible in display mode


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: BRAIN -

  • Message number: 771

  • Message text: Scheduling a job is only possible in display mode

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You are in the change mode.

    System Response

    Job scheduling is not possible in the change mode.

    How to fix this error?

    Switch to the display mode.
